Solution
Well, if you simply do:
json_string = json.dumps(cursor.fetchall())
you'll get an array of arrays...
`[["earning1", "date1"], ["earning2", "date2"], ...]`
Another way would be to use:
json_string = json.dumps(dict(cursor.fetchall()))
That will give you a json object with `earnings` as indexes...
`{"earning1": "date1", "earning2": "date2", ...}`
If that's not what you want, then you need to specify how you want your result to look...
Problem
I need to pass an object that I can convert using `$.parseJSON`. The query looks like this: ``` cursor.execute("SELECT earnings, date FROM table") ``` What do I need to do from here in order to pass an HttpResponse object that can be converted into json?
